Ram Temple donation embezzlement case

The topic serves as a practical case study for discussing transparency, accountability in the management of public/religious trusts, and the ethical challenges of fund utilization in governance.

Notes

  • Eight individuals arrested in connection with alleged embezzlement of donations at the Ram Temple, Ayodhya.
  • Accused remanded to 14 days of judicial custody under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ita provisions (theft, criminal breach of trust, cheating, criminal conspiracy).
  • Investigation currently being conducted by a Special Investigation Team (SIT).
  • Faizabad Bar Association passed a resolution prohibiting its members from representing the accused, threatening fines for non-compliance.
  • Supreme Court Vacation Bench declined urgent hearing on a petition seeking preservation of digital evidence (CCTV, DVR, digital payment logs), citing standard listing procedures.
  • Shri Ram Janmbhoomi Teerth Kshetra Trust has an MoU with State Bank of India (SBI) for collection and management of temple donations.
  • Proposals exist to transition temple management to a statutory body model, similar to the Tirumala Tirupati Devasthanams, to enhance transparency and professional oversight.
